HTML 文檔的編程修改是現代數字工作流程不可或缺的一部分。編輯 HTML 中的文本,使用外部數據插入圖表,修改表格。
JavaScript 庫是編輯 HTML 的獨立解決方案,它不依賴於其他軟件。它已準備好用於商業用途,涵蓋了專業 JavaScript 開發人員的所有可能需求:
JavaScript HTML 編程編輯器為開發人員提供了一個現代 API 以編程方式編輯 HTML 。將 HTML 修改功能快速集成到您的軟件中。我們的庫支持修改 JavaScript 中的各種文檔格式。
在 JavaScript 中以編程方式編輯 HTML 的任務是修改 HTML 文檔樹中的元素。它也被稱為"DOM"--用於與 HTML 文檔元素及其屬性交互的編程模型。
HTML 修改功能與高級 HTML 搜索功能密不可分。對於高度的靈活性,我們的 JavaScript 庫為開發人員提供了 HTML 基於正則表達式的搜索功能。這種方法擴展了在 HTML 文件中編輯文本的可能性,允許使用模板進行動態 HTML 轉換。
最需要的功能之一是動態創建和修改 HTML 文檔中的表。使用 JavaScript 庫處理表格非常方便:使用 JavaScript Model.ProgLang 編輯表格、更新表格和提取表格文本。
以下示例演示瞭如何修改 JavaScript 中的 JavaScript HTML 文檔:
npm install @aspose/words
複製
const aw = require('@aspose/words');
var doc = new aw.Document("Input.html")
var builder = new aw.DocumentBuilder(doc)
// 在文檔的開頭插入文字。
builder.moveToDocumentStart()
builder.writeln("Morbi enim nunc faucibus a.")
doc.save("Output.html")
const aw = require('@aspose/words');
var doc = new aw.Document("Input.html")
var builder = new aw.DocumentBuilder(doc)
// 在文件的開頭插入表格。
builder.moveToDocumentStart()
builder.startTable()
builder.insertCell()
builder.write("Row 1, cell 1.")
builder.insertCell()
builder.write("Row 1, cell 2.")
builder.endTable()
doc.save("Output.html")
const aw = require('@aspose/words');
var doc = new aw.Document("Input.html")
var builder = new aw.DocumentBuilder(doc)
// 在文件的開頭插入圖像。
builder.moveToDocumentStart()
builder.insertImage("Image.png")
doc.save("Output.html")
We host our Node.js via .Net packages in NPM repositories. Please follow the step-by-step instructions on how to install "Aspose.Words for Node.js via .NET" to your developer environment.
This package is compatible with Node.js 14.17.0 or higher.